There are several methods that can help you determine if a piece of content has been generated by AI:
1. Look for inconsistencies: AI-generated content may sometimes have inconsistencies in terms of language, structure, or tone. Pay attention to these inconsistencies as they can be indicative of content produced by a machine.
2. Check for repetition: AI-generated content often relies on patterns and templates, leading to repetition of phrases or ideas. Keep an eye out for any repeated phrases or sentences in the content.
3. Consider the complexity of the content: AI-generated content may lack depth or complexity, as machines often struggle to produce content that requires nuanced thinking or understanding of complex topics.
4. Look for errors: AI-generated content may contain grammatical or spelling errors, as machines can sometimes struggle with language nuances. Check for any errors in the content that might indicate it was generated by AI.
5. Use online tools: There are several online tools and services available that can help you detect AI-generated content, such as plagiarism checkers that can identify content created by AI models.
By using these methods, you can help identify whether a piece of content has been generated by AI and make informed decisions about its authenticity and credibility.
